datasheet
首页 > 关键词 > OS-Ⅱ下

OS-Ⅱ下

在电子工程世界为您找到如下关于“OS-Ⅱ下”的新闻

μC/OS-Ⅱ下设备驱动的设计与实现分析
/OS-没有统一的设备驱动接口——不像Windows或者linux通过设备文件的定义模式,所以,把一些对硬件操作是通过一般的函数来完成的,叫成“驱动程序”也不为过。    1. 简介    外设驱动程序是实时内核和硬件之间的接口,是连接底层硬件和内核的纽带。    编写驱动程序模块应满足以下主要功能: ...
类别:ARM单片机 2018-02-14 标签: μC OS-Ⅱ下 设备驱动

OS-Ⅱ下资料下载

了µC/OS-Ⅱ的结构以及它与硬件的关系。由于µC/OS-Ⅱ为自由软件,当用户用到µC/OS-Ⅱ时,有责任公开应用软件和µC/OS-Ⅱ的配置代码。这本书和磁盘包含了所有与处理器无关的代码和Intel 80x86实模式的与处理器相关的代码(C编译器大模式编译)。如果用户打算在其它处理器上使用µC/OS-Ⅱ,最好能找到一个现成的移植实例...
类别:嵌入式系统 2013年09月22日 标签: 移植 micro C OSⅡ教程
嵌入式设备中得到广泛应用。然而,μC/OS-Ⅱ内核中不支持TCP/IP协议栈,因而无法适应嵌入式设备网络化的需要。本文的主要目标是:在计算资源严重受限的条件,研究使嵌入式系统支持TCP/IP协议的策略及其实现方法。 本课题以实验室现有的Samsung S3C44BOX芯片为核心的ARM开发板作为硬件平台,分析了ARM7TDM[内核的特点及S3C44BOX的结构。在详细分析实时操作系统μC/OS-...
类别:ARM MPU 2014年03月05日 标签: arm 协议 网络 测控 系统
应用时需要留出8个任务给系统本事使用,因此用户的应用程序最多可以有56个任务,μC/OS-Ⅱ的内核为完全可剥夺型实时内核,即系统总是运行就绪条件优先级最高的任务,并支持信号量、邮箱、消息队列等多种进程间通讯机制,同时用户可以根据需求通过条件编译实现对内核中的功能模块的裁剪,此外μC/OS-Ⅱ 还具有可固化、中断管理、高稳定性和可靠性等特点,因此将μC/OS-Ⅱ移植到微处理器(MCU...
类别:单片机 2013年09月17日 标签: μC OSⅡ在MSP430F149上的移植
基于LPC2131的程序设计(uC/OS+A/D++UART+LED+KEY+SPI+BEEP)[内含uC/OS-II2.52源代码] 文件最初目录:D:\LPC2131_study\本压缩包解压到当前文件 说明: 本源代码为本人课程设计所编写,发在这里供大家交流使用,文件夹source含uC/OS-II V2.52原代码。 课程设计总结 1、本次课程设计中,首先对周立功公司...
类别:嵌入式系统 2013年08月25日 标签: 基于LPC2131的程序设计
摘要: 根据嵌人式系统与软、硬件结合紧密的特点,在基于ARM微处理器的嵌入式系统七移植实时内核μC/OS-Ⅱ操作系统,并以此平台为基础.针对μC/OS-Ⅱ操作系统不支持TCP/IP网络通信的问题,实现了将免费开源的TCP/IP协议栈LwIP移植到μC/OS-Ⅱ操作系统上,解决了μC/OS-Ⅱ操作系统的网络通信问题.开发板和局域网中的PC机网络通信实验表明,实现了嵌入式系统TCP/IP协议栈...
了嵌入式操作系统μC/OS-Ⅱ在ARM7 处理器上的详细移植过程,介绍了一种TCP/IP协议栈和基于套接字的编程方法,同时也提供了一种多卡操作的防冲突机制。 同目前大多数机房管理系统相比,该系统有如特点: 1) 由于使用了嵌入式操作系统μC/OS-Ⅱ,提高了系统的实时性和反应时间,任务管理和调度更加方便有效。 2) 由读卡终端来进行计费操作,降低了服务器端的工作压力,同时降低了安全风险。 3) 增加了...
类别:ARM MPU 2014年03月05日 标签: 基于ARM的IC卡机房管理终端设计
平台和一个多任务多协议的基本实时系统框架。以后的开发者可以不必深入了解μ C/OS-Ⅱ实时操作系统和嵌入式TCP/IP协议栈的情况就可以方便的创建一个嵌入式网络控制系统,并能在平台上开发其它的应用任务,为以后的研究提供了参考并奠定了基础。...
类别:ARM MPU 2014年03月05日 标签: 基于ARM的轻量级TCPIP协议栈的移植及应用
自动售货机作为自助服务领域中的一员,为国内外该领域厂商所研究,并且得到了广泛的应用。为了适应客户的需求,需要开发一套功能更加完善、扩展性能更强的自动售货机控制器。 本文以国内自动售货机制造商--湖南金码智能设备制造有限公司在自动售货机控制器的研究现状为背景,分析了公司现有控制器的不足,并制定出基于ARM7与嵌入式实时操作系统μC/OS-Ⅱ的自动售货机控制器的设计方案。 系统硬件完成了控制器外围...
类别:电机 2014年03月05日 标签: 基于ARM的自动售货机控制器设计与实现
,加上相应的实时操作系统进行任务管理,就能大大提高电脑绣花机监控系统的性能。本文设计了一种电脑绣花机监控系统,在详细分析电脑绣花机工作原理和功能需求的基础上,采用ARM处理器与μC/OS-Ⅱ实时操作系统构建了监控系统平台,实现了实时操作系统任务管理、网络通信、USB设备读写、花样图案预览等功能,具体工作如: (1)在介绍电脑绣花机的工作原理以及分析电脑绣花机监控系统性能需求的基础上,构建了基于ARM...
,首先将μC/OS-Ⅱ操作系统移植到ARM7上,并在嵌入式μC/OS-Ⅱ环境编写了各硬件模块的驱动程序。在驱动程序的基础上设计了VFD显示程序、USB通信和网络通信等应用模块,验证了数据处理平台具有的各项功能。网络通信模块中,WEB SERVER在控制平台实现,在上位PC上输入服务器的固定IP地址,实现控制命令的发送、数据包的接收等功能。 经测试,系统运行正常,较好的实现了各项设计目标,从而证明了本文...
类别:ARM MPU 2014年03月05日 标签: 基于ARM与μCOSⅡ的高端仪表平台的研究

OS-Ⅱ下相关帖子

0

0

的Protel原理图。 3 软件设计 编写控制以太网接口程序的步骤如。 3.1 μC/OSⅡ实时操作系统的移植 μC/OSⅡ是一种开放源码的实时嵌入式操作系统,具有很好的实时性。它是可移植、可裁减、可固化的占先式多任务操作系统,其大部分源码由ANSI C语言编写。 移植工作包括以下几个内容:(1)用汇编语言改写OS_ CPU_ A.ASM。(2)用C语言改写OS_CPU_C。C。(3)编写OS...
0次浏览 2018-11-06 【TI C2000】

0

0

。 * OS_TASK_RESUME_PRIO:要唤醒的任务不存在。 * OS_TASK_NOT_SUSPENDED:要唤醒的任务不在挂起状态。 * OS_PRIO_INVALID:参数指定的优先级大于或等于OS_LOWEST_PRIO。 信号量1 OSSemCreate()          该函数建立并初始化一个信号量,信号量的作用如:  ...
303次浏览 2018-08-25 嵌入式系统编程

2

0

的中断服务,原来正在运行的任务暂不能运行,就进入了被中断状态。如下图表示μC/OS-Ⅱ中一些函数提供的服务,这些函数使任务从一种状态变到另一种状态。[size=0.83em] 简单的我们可以把每一次任务的切换当成一次中断,这个中断不同于我们在使用前后台模式时的中断,那个中断是硬件中断,中断时需要保存的CPU寄存器是由硬件实现的,而在UCOS中的任务切换是软中断,CPU保存了必要的寄存器后在切换...
585次浏览 2018-08-17 嵌入式系统编程

1

0

      从μC/OS-Ⅱ的软硬件体系结构可以看到,与处理器相关的代码主要是OS_CPU.H、OS_CPU_A.ASM和OS_CPU_C.C这三个文件,移植的过程也就是对这三个文件的编写。         OS_CPU.H包括了用#define语句定义的、与处理器相关的常数、宏及类型...
320次浏览 2018-07-08 【MSP430】

0

0

第3章 μC/OS-Ⅱ的中断和时钟 3.1 μC/OS-Ⅱ的中断过程 ☆μC/OS-Ⅱ的中断过程:系统接收到中断请求后,如果这时CPU处于中断允许状态(即中断开放),系统会中止正在运行的当前任务,而按照中断向量的指向转而去运行中断服务子程序;当中断服务子程序的运行结束后,系统将会根据情况返回到被中止的任务继续运行,或者转向运行另一个具有更高优先级别的就绪任务。 ☆可剥夺的μC/OS-...
303次浏览 2017-12-19 【TI C2000】

0

0

需求,整合一些常用的嵌入式构件,以节约开发时间,尽最大可能地减少开发工作量;另外,要求这个实时操作系统能非常容易地嵌入到小容量的芯片中。毕竟,大系统是少数的,而小应用是多数而广泛的。显而易见,μC/OS-Ⅱ是不太适合于以上要求的,而Keil C所带的RTX Tiny不带源代码,不具透明性,至于其FULL版本就更不用说了。 1 Keil C51与重入问题说到实时操作系统,就不能不考虑重入问题...
303次浏览 2017-07-20 信息发布

25

0

4.1.1 概述 4.1.2 uc/OS-Ⅱ的文件结构 4.1.3 uc/OS-Ⅱ中的任务 4.1.4 就绪任务的管理 4.1.5 任务堆栈 4.2 移植uc/OS-Ⅱ实时操作系统 第5章 无操作系统模拟层LwIP的移植 第6章 动态内存管理 第7章 数据包管理 第8章 网络接口管理 第9章 ARP协议 第10章 网际协议 第11章 网际控制报文协议 第12章 用户数据...
12314次浏览 2013-12-26 【其他嵌入式操作系统】

37

1

摄像头驱动  第24章 以太网及LwIP协议栈移植  第25章 Wi-Fi模块EMW3180驱动  第四部分 库开发系统篇  第26章 μC/OS-Ⅲ及其源代码介绍  第27章 移植μC/OS-Ⅲ到STM32  第28章 运行多任务 参考文献 STM32嵌入式系统开发实战指南:FreeRTOS与LwIP联合移植(学习STM32网络开发必备,FreeRTOS权威指南) 内容推荐...
30352次浏览 2013-12-07 下载中心专版 标签: 当当网 资料 STM32 开发 嵌入式

0

0

的RAM需求+内核数据区的RAM需求+(任务栈需求+最大中断嵌套栈需求)×任务数 所幸的是mC/OS-II可以对每个任务分别定义堆栈空间的大小,我们可根据任务的实际需求来进行栈空间的分配。但不管怎么说,在RAM容量有限的情况,我们还是应该注意一对大型数组、数据结构和函数的使用,别忘了,函数的形参也是要推入堆栈的。 (3) mC/OS- II的移植也是一件需要值得注意的工作。如果我们手中没有现成...

9

0

的剩余电压测量装置的研制 基于MSP430微控制器的本安型气体传感器基于MSP430微控制器的智能康复诊疗仪数据采集系统 基于MSP430和NRF2401的WSN节点设计 基于MSP430和SED1335的多层菜单设计 基于MSP430和USB的数据采集系统 基于MSP430和USB的胎儿心电图仪的设计 基于MSP430和μC/OS-Ⅱ的智能电表的研制 基于MSP430和μC/OS-Ⅱ的智能电表的研制...
5292次浏览 2012-12-15 【MSP430】 标签: 单片机 技术 文章

OS-Ⅱ下视频

小广播

北京市海淀区知春路23号集成电路设计园量子银座1305 电话:(010)82350740 邮编:100191
电子工程世界版权所有 京ICP证060456号 京ICP备10001474号 电信业务审批[2006]字第258号函 京公海网安备110108001534 Copyright © 2005-2016 EEWORLD.com.cn, Inc. All rights reserved